Description

INTRODUCTION



This Sources Sought notice is being posted to satisfy the requirement of Defense Federal Acquisition Regulation Supplement PGI 206.302-1(d). The Naval Air Systems Command (NAVAIR), PMA-265 EW Division, is conducting market research to identify potential sources with the expertise, capabilities, and experience to provide and build the ALR-67(V)3 Advanced Test and Check (ATAC) ATAC Bench. The effort will include support, upgrades, and system enhancements for the ATAC systems, specifically the Advanced Test and Check-Out (ATAC-4) systems for the ALR-67(V)3 lab located in Jacksonville, Florida.



The results of this Sources Sought will be utilized to determine if the required product exists in the marketplace and if any Small Business Set-Aside opportunities exist. All Small Business Set-Aside categories will be considered. A site visit is required to determine a suitable source.



NAVAIR intends to award a sole source contract to Pioneering Decisive Solutions (PIDESO), the original developer and sole provider of the proprietary technology and specialized expertise required to ensure continued sustainment, operational effectiveness, and electronic protection capabilities for F/A-18 aircraft. No other source has the unique knowledge or capability to perform this work.

REQUIRED CAPABILITIES



The Government requires a test and check capability that supports comprehensive verification and validation of advanced electronic warfare (EW) systems such as the ALR-67(V)3 Radar Warning Receiver and associated components for the ALR-67(V)3 lab. This capability should enable BIT level testing of suspect components within a known-good functional test loop and support OFP reload and sanitization procedures to ensure system integrity. The test system must also provide additional Input/Output (IO) test capability for CSP J2 and J7 connectors and allow for testing of Fiber NIC and external system discretions.



Furthermore, the solution should provide full EAD functional Millimeter Wave (MMW) and Microwave (MW) performance verification, including noise source injection and MMW BIT video validation. Control of polarization switching and the ability to perform angle-of-arrival (AOA) performance verification is also required. Additional capability must include LBIA JSECTS sweep failure verification and 4-angle sensitivity testing of the low-band antenna. The system should support the ability to radiate specific antennas and quadrants (Forward (LEF) and Aft (EAD), with software-controlled RF switching and bus response monitoring.



The test system must integrate with AVSIM-controlled RF switching and response monitoring and remain compatible with current test rack interfaces such as the ALE-47 and ALR-67(V)3 BIT-Analysis Test (BAT) cabling. The intent of this Sources Sought is to assess the state-of-the-art in test technologies capable of meeting these functional requirements in support of ongoing and future EW system sustainment and upgrade programs.
